The Cascade Volcanoes are part of the Pacific Ring of Fire, the ring of volcanoes and associated mountains around the Pacific Ocean. dynamic plate is found under the cascade national park in the action. The Cascade province is actually made up of two volcanic regions, the older, broader, and deeply eroded Western Cascades and the dominating, snow-capped peaks of the younger, more easterly volcanoes of the High Cascades, such as Mount Hood, Mount Jefferson, and the Three Sisters (North, Middle, and South Sister). The Cascades are younger mountains, having first appeared 36 million years ago, and are still forming today. a. The Ingalls ophiolite is interpreted as having been fractured and altered along a transform fault on the ocean floor before it was accreted to North America.
